Method
- In a large bowl, combine ol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, thyme, smoked paprika, salt, and pepper to create a marinade.
- Add the rabbit pieces to the marinade and toss to coat evenly. Let it marinate for at least 15 minutes.
- Preheat the air fryer to 400°F for about 5 minutes.
- Arrange the marinated rabbit pieces in the air fryer basket in a single layer. Do not overcrowd.
- Cook at 400°F for 25 minutes, flipping the rabbit pieces halfway through for even cooking.
- Once cooked, check that the internal temperature reaches at least 165°F. Let it rest for a few minutes before serving.
- Garnish with fresh parsley if desired.
Notes
Use a meat thermometer to ensure the rabbit is cooked through without drying it out. Pair with a light salad or roasted vegetables for a complete meal.
